The ninth edition of the Ajyal Film Festival presented by the Doha Film Institute (DFI), taking place from November 7 to 13, will feature an inspirati.
The ninth edition of the Ajyal Film Festival, presented by the Doha Film Institute (DFI), taking place from November 7 to 13, will feature an inspirational